EDGE Touring Suspension (ETS) Adjustments
The following information has been compiled to assist you in tuning
your ETS to its maximum potential.
The Ride Control Adjuster (RCA)
1. Refer to the initial setup reference chart (located under the hood of
your snowmobile and on page 43) to determine the desired RCA
position.
2. To adjust, loosen the hex bolts attaching the rear lower shock cross
shaft to the rail beam. See illustration.
3. Using a 9/16" wrench, loosen the jam nuts on the preload bolts.
4. Adjust the preload bolts to the desired RCA position.
5. Tighten the jam nuts.
NOTE: Make sure the preload bolt contacts the slide block before tight-
ening the jam nut.
6. Tighten the hex bolts and torque to 35 ft. lbs. (47 Nm).
NOTE: The RCA setting is the primary rear suspension adjustment. It
will have the MOST effect on rear suspension performance.
